When Carragher was asked if there were any positives for Palace fans last night he took a sharp intake of breath, then looked down at his shoes. Whilst this was probably in an effort not to swear at the presenter, he came up with a good answer pretty quickly.

He said we are almost guaranteed to finish between 10th and 15th, as we've done for the last 8 seasons. He said the reason he thinks we do that is because the board don't panic and take their time making decisions.

Whilst in my opinion, they've taken too much time over the decision to get rid of Hodgson, they've built that safety net as we have a squad strong enough to stay up with no need for drastic change.

Excellent stewardship has got us from fighting for our Championship place against Doncaster 10 years ago to fans argument that survival in the premiership is no longer the minimum success criteria the club should have.

We're at a difficult crossroads. There's only 9 clubs in the premiership who are been there longer than us.
